The Menominee Indian Tribe of Wisconsin in Keshena, WI, governs through an organized system of departments, forms, initiatives, tribal laws, committees, boards, and commissions serving enrolled tribal members, employees, and the broader community. Their heritage originates near the mouth of the Menominee River, and they remain closely connected to historical clans including Bear, Eagle, Wolf, Moose, and Crane.
Their community-oriented efforts span cultural preservation, environmental conservation, employment services, and participation opportunities in regulatory authorities and committees. They actively inform members of weather conditions, advocacy opportunities, tribal news updates, and public notices.
